4 The deepest places on earth are his,and the highest mountains belong to him.
5 The sea is his because he made it,and he created the land with his own hands.
6 Come, let’s worship him and bow down.Let’s kneel before the Lord who made us,
7 because he is our Godand we are the people he takes care of,the sheep that he tends.Today listen to what he says:
8 “Do not be stubborn, as your ancestors were at Meribah,as they were that day at Massah in the desert.
9 There your ancestors tested meand tried me even though they saw what I did.
10 I was angry with those people for forty years.I said, ‘They are not loyal to meand have not understood my ways.’
